Do not allow table rows to break across pages using css
Post by dpksaini89 »
How to not allow table rows to break across pages using css

Re: Do not allow table rows to break across pages using css
Hello,
What output format do you need to publish to?
As you mentioned page breaks, I guess you are using PDF.
If that's the case and if you need to use CSS to style the PDF output, you should publish your DITA Maps using the out-of-the-box "DITA Map PDF - WYSIWYG" transformation scenario.
You could use the "page-break-inside" CSS property in a custom .css file, then use the custom CSS as a transformation scenario parameter.
Then, in the DITA Map context, look for the "DITA Map PDF - WYSIWYG" scenario in the available scenarios list from the "Configure Transformation Scenario(s)" dialog, duplicate and edit the copy, then set the "args.css" parameter to point to your custom .css file.
More details available in this page of the User-Guide.
